Drinking water during meals doesn't reduce appetite, Cornell study finds
Researchers at Cornell University have debunked the popular belief that drinking water during meals reduces food intake. Their study found that drinking more water was actually associated with eating more, not less. Spicy food, however, did slow eating pace and reduce portion size.
